认识toio:激发创造力的机器人编程教育平台
在当前的科技与教育融合趋势下,机器人编程已成为培养逻辑思维、创新能力和解决问题技巧的重要途径。toio作为一款设计精巧、理念开放的机器人学习平台,为编程初学者尤其是青少年提供了绝佳的入门实践方案。它远不止是一个智能玩具,更是一个深度融合硬件交互与软件编程的综合性STEAM教育系统。其核心组件包括多个小巧的机器人核心单元、控制环以及丰富的主题卡片,通过简单组合即可实现多种互动效果,让学习过程直观而有趣。

toio的独特优势在于将抽象的编程逻辑转化为机器人可见可感的具体行为。用户无需深入复杂的电路与机械知识,即可专注于逻辑构建与创意实现。平台支持多种编程方式,尤其对Scratch的兼容,使其能够无缝接入全球使用最广泛的图形化编程学习环境。这意味着,即便是零代码基础的学习者,也能通过拖拽积木式指令模块,轻松指挥机器人完成预设任务,在实践中直观掌握循环、条件判断、事件触发等核心编程概念。
Scratch与toio结合:从虚拟编程到实体互动的跨越
Scratch由麻省理工学院媒体实验室研发,凭借其色彩鲜明的积木块和极低的学习门槛,已成为全球数百万人的首选编程启蒙工具。传统上,Scratch作品运行于电脑屏幕内,以动画、游戏等数字形式呈现。而当Scratch与toio机器人平台结合,编程成果便能突破屏幕限制,“跃入”现实世界,成为可触摸、可观察的物理运动。这种从虚拟到现实的转换,显著提升了学习者的参与感、成就感与持续探索的动力。
通过专用插件或连接程序,用户可在Scratch编程环境中直接调用控制toio机器人的指令积木。例如,编写程序使机器人在识别到特定颜色卡片时自动转向,或编程让双机器人跟随音乐节奏同步起舞。这种结合使得编程学习不再是孤立的屏幕操作,而是与物理世界产生实时反馈的互动体验。学习者能立即观察到自己的逻辑设计如何驱动真实物体,这对于深入理解计算思维与实际应用至关重要。
轻松入门toio机器人编程:从第一个指令开始
对于初次尝试者,通过toio实践Scratch编程的起步步骤非常简单直接。首先完成软硬件环境搭建:确保toio核心单元电量充足,并通过蓝牙与安装有Scratch的电脑或平板设备稳定连接。在Scratch中加载toio扩展模块后,工作区将出现一系列新增的积木指令,这些便是操控机器人的关键工具。
一个经典的入门练习是编程让机器人走一个正方形轨迹。这需要运用“移动”积木控制机器人的行进方向与距离,配合“等待”积木设置步骤间隔。通过组合四组“前进-转弯”指令序列,学习者能直观理解顺序执行这一基础编程结构。若机器人未走出理想的正方形,这正是引导调试与程序优化的良机——检查是距离参数设置不当,还是转弯角度需要调整?该过程自然引入了程序调试与迭代改进的思维方法。
进一步地,可利用toio的传感器功能,例如编程让机器人在识别到障碍图案卡片时自动后退并转向,从而引入条件判断与事件响应机制。这些项目设计由浅入深,让学习者在解决具体、有趣的实际问题中,循序渐进地掌握编程核心思想。
创意项目拓展:探索toio与Scratch的无限可能
掌握基础控制后,toio与Scratch的结合可激发巨大的创意潜能。凭借其硬件的可扩展性与Scratch强大的多媒体支持,可实现的项目类型极为丰富。例如,创作一个实体互动故事场景:利用纸板搭建迷宫舞台,编程使toio机器人扮演故事主角,在识别不同位置卡片时触发相应音效或对话,打造一个融合物理实体的互动叙事作品。
在数学学科融合中,可编程控制机器人绘制几何图形,生动演示角度、周长等数学概念。在艺术创作领域,可为机器人安装画笔,通过编程控制其运动轨迹,创作独一无二的数字物理绘画。甚至可进行多机器人协同编程,让多个toio核心像乐队或舞团一样完成复杂协调动作,这涉及更高级的消息广播与同步逻辑。这些项目充分融合编程、数学、艺术与工程思维,完美体现了STEAM教育的跨学科精髓。
教育价值总结与未来展望
通过toio实践Scratch编程,其核心教育价值在于显著降低了机器人编程的物理门槛与认知难度,将学习重心从技术细节转向创意实现与逻辑思维训练。它鼓励试错探索,提供即时正反馈,使学习过程充满游戏般的趣味性与挑战性。对于教育工作者与家长而言,这是一个能有效引导青少年从数字内容消费者转变为积极创造者的实用工具。
随着人工智能与物联网技术日益普及,与物理世界交互的编程能力愈发成为未来关键素养。像toio这样易于上手的机器人平台,为培养下一代数字公民与创新者提供了宝贵的早期启蒙土壤。它不仅教授如何控制机器人,更在于启蒙一种运用计算思维理解、互动并塑造世界的方式。从轻松入门开始,逐步建立兴趣与信心,通往更广阔技术世界的大门也将随之敞开。
